Pros of buying a Kawasaki KX125 front fork (44013-1308):1. Compatibility: This fork is compatible with various Kawasaki models, including KX125, KX250, KX500, and even some 250 models from 1990. This wide range of compatibility makes it a versatile option.
2. Affordability: Buying an aftermarket part like this fork can be more cost-effective than purchasing a new O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er) part from the dealer.
3. Availability: Aftermarket parts are often more readily available than OEM parts, which can save you time if you need the part quickly.
Cons of buying a Kawasaki KX125 front fork (44013-1308):1. Quality Concerns: Aftermarket parts may not be of the same quality as OEM parts. While some aftermarket manufacturers produce high-quality parts, others may not meet the same standards.
2. Fit and Functionality: There could be potential fit issues or functional differences between the aftermarket part and the OEM part. It's crucial to ensure the aftermarket part is a direct replacement for your specific Kawasaki model.
3. Warranty: Aftermarket parts usually do not come with the same warranty as OEM parts. If there are any issues with the fork, you may not be covered by a manufacturer's warranty.
Conclusion:Buying the Kawasaki KX125 front fork (44013-1308) can be a cost-effective and time-saving solution, but it's essential to weigh the potential risks against the benefits. Ensure the aftermarket part is a direct replacement for your specific Kawasaki model and comes from a reputable manufacturer to minimize the risk of quality or fit issues. If you're unsure, it may be worth considering an OEM part for peace of mind and a longer warranty.
Recommendation:If you're comfortable with the potential risks and prefer to save money, the Kawasaki KX125 front fork (44013-1308) can be a suitable option. Just make sure to research the manufacturer and ensure the fork is a direct replacement for your Kawasaki model. If you prioritize warranty and peace of mind, it might be better to invest in an OEM part.
